Are waste-water treatment plants are usually effective at treating both domestic and industrial wastes?

Wastewater treatment plants are generally effective at treating both domestic and industrial wastes, although their efficiency can vary depending on the plant's design and technology. Domestic wastewater is typically easier to treat due to its more consistent composition, while industrial wastewater may contain more complex and harmful substances that require specialized treatment processes. Many plants are equipped to handle a variety of contaminants, but they must adhere to regulatory standards to ensure environmental safety. Therefore, while effective, the treatment of industrial waste may necessitate additional steps or pre-treatment measures.

Sewage is carried away from many homes by what?

Sewage is carried away from many homes by a network of pipes known as a sewage system or wastewater system. This system typically includes gravity-based or pressurized pipelines that transport wastewater to treatment plants, where it is processed and cleaned before being released into the environment. In some areas, septic systems are used for homes that are not connected to a centralized sewage system.
